ctdb-vacuum: Use vacuum_handle local variables
authorMartin Schwenke <martin@meltin.net>
Thu, 2 Apr 2020 03:18:33 +0000 (14:18 +1100)
committerAmitay Isaacs <amitay@samba.org>
Tue, 7 Apr 2020 01:26:41 +0000 (01:26 +0000)
No behaviour change.  This just makes future changes clearer by
avoiding reformatting (or introducing local variables).

Clean up error handling while touching a relevant line.
